The proliferation of big data has revolutionized numerous sectors, and online learning curricula are no exception. Educators currently leverage the power of data to create more effective and engaging learning experiences. Through the analysis of student performance data, engagement metrics, and feedback trends, instructors can identify areas where students struggle and tailor their curricula accordingly.

Data-driven design allows for instantaneous adjustments to content, pacing, and instructional strategies. By observing student progress, educators can deliver targeted support and interventions, ensuring that all learners succeed. Moreover, data analytics facilitate the identification of effective pedagogical practices, enabling instructors to enhance their teaching methods.

  • Additionally, big data can be used to tailor learning pathways based on individual student needs and preferences.
  • These level of customization allows for a more impactful learning experience, as students are challenged at their own pace and in a way that makes sense to them.

The Algorithmic Curriculum: Exploring the Role of Big Data in Course Design

In a rapidly evolving educational landscape, colleges are increasingly leveraging big data to optimize course design. This burgeoning field known as the algorithmic curriculum explores the potential of big data trends to customize learning experiences and boost student outcomes.

By collecting vast amounts of student performance data, systems can detect patterns of learning behavior, forecasting areas where students may encounter difficulties. Such insights may be used to design more relevant curricula, delivering customized learning pathways that cater the unique needs of each student.

  • Additionally, algorithmic curriculum design can simplify administrative tasks, allowing for educators to focus on relationship building.
  • Despite these potential benefits, there are too philosophical considerations that need to be addressed carefully.

In example, concerns regarding data privacy, algorithm bias, and the possibility of dependence on technology must be meticulously considered. As a result, the successful integration of algorithmic curriculum design requires a holistic approach that prioritizes both innovation and responsible practices.
